My FC mates and I have been joking about this for months, asking each other how many "strategic" deaths will it take to get the loot we're looking for? But in all seriousness, this is just confirmation bias, nothing more.
It's amazing to me how many players can't accept a random number generator is, for all practical purposes, random.
The game doesn't bias drops based on who has cleared it before, it doesn't bias drops based on how anyone performed. Each chest/mob has a loot table. The loot table will have 'slots' for gear to appear in. Each piece of loot in each slot has a certain % chance of occurring. Only one item can occur per slot.
Now SE may mess up the percentages of the loot table (pre 2.1 dragoon gear had a higher incidence rate than most other gear in turns 1 and 2) but that would still be stable across all parties. Primals etc have effectively even distribution of gear.
